Small blood vessel leak disorder occurs when tiny blood vessels experience irregular porosity. It causes the unregulated seeping of fluid from tiny blood vessels into surrounding tissues. Such condition may lead to swelling and damage to diverse body parts. Capillary drip disorder demands cautious health-related supervision to halt problems and assure correct fluid balance.
Small blood vessel drip syndrome, also known as CLS, might present differently in individuals. The dripping of fluid out of tiny blood vessels may lead to various symptoms, including tendency to bruise easily, pinpoint blood spots, and edema in impacted parts. Prompt detection and management of microvessel leakage syndrome is crucial to avoid more complications and boost overall health. Clinical assistance might involve medications, lifestyle modifications, and continuous observation of organ performance.
